    There are three classes A, B and C. The average of class A is 81. The average of class B is 74. The average of class C is 83. The average of class A and B is 77, and the average of class B and C is 79. Find the average of all three classes.

    A)  74.4               

    B)  79.5   

    C)       81.2   

    D)       78.5   

    E)       72.5

    Correct Answer: B

    Solution :

    By allegation method So, the ratio of students in Class A to B comes out to 3 : 4. And, the ratio of students in Class B to C is 4 : 5. Ratio of students in class A, B and C = 3 : 4 : 5 So, average of all the classes \[=\frac{(81\times 3+74\times 4+83\times 5)}{3+4+5}=\frac{243+296+415}{12}\] \[=\frac{954}{12}=79.5\]
